In general, hearing aids can be placed in one of three categories: analog, digitally programmable, or digital. Analog hearing aids use technology that has been around for decades. With this technology, the sound waves enter the hearing aid and are amplified to make them audible. Though loud sounds are also amplified, they are compressed once they reach a certain volume so they do not become too uncomfortable. Digitally programmable hearing aids process sound using analog technology but the degree of amplification is set using a computer and software. Some programmable hearing aids can hold multiple settings which the user can select from based on his/her listening environment. Most hearing aids today are digital. This technology utilizes a processor which converts sound waves into binary code, manipulates the code based on your loss and listening needs, and then converts it back to sound waves.

Digital refers to how the signal or sound that enters a hearing aid is processed. It is best understood when being compared to analog processing. In a digital hearing aid, the signal is converted into numbers so that it can be manipulated through mathematical calculations without causing any distortion. The resulting sound is a clearer signal that results in improved hearing and understanding. These calculations and adjustments are performed quickly and automatically even in changing sound environments.
